Dons add two new medical personnel to bolstered backroom
We are pleased to confirm the strengthening of the Dons backroom team with the addition of two new medical personnel ahead of the start of the 2026 campaign.
Kay Holmes has joined the club as sports rehabilitator while Leanne McPherson arrives as sports therapist.
The pair both possession extensive experience and expert knowledge along with a shared commitment to elevating the physical preparation and resilience of the squad.
The determination to secure Super League rugby in the near future has been no secret, with the expansion of the playing squad, additions to the coaching staff and plans in place for the development of the club off the field. Providing the infrastructure to support a larger playing squad will be key to success, which includes a strong and deep medical department.
Holmes and McPherson will be supported by Elena Vulpe, who will continue in her sports rehabilitator role to ensure the players receive elite-level care before, during and after matches.
Chief executive Carl Hall said: “We’ve invested in the squad, and the boys have been fantastic throughout pre-season to make sure they’re ready for the start.
“But as a club, we know it’s never just about what happens on the pitch. Success is built in every minute before and after the whistle, and that’s why we’re investing in the rest of the staff as well.
“We want to give the Dons the biggest possible chance of reaching the Super League, and that means ensuring our players have elite-level support every single day.”
“Kay and Leanne are incredible assets to this club. They provide safety, stability and specialist expertise. Injuries and knocks are part of rugby league, but we’re confident that the addition of Kay and Leanne, alongside Elena, gives the lads the best opportunity to stay fit, strong and able to go the distance in a demanding Championship season as we chase our goals.”
The Dons begin their 2026 Betfred Championship campaign by hosting Halifax Panthers at the Eco-Power Stadium on January 18.
